Expenses of $120K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 21% operating deficit.
The trust was created in 1987 by Robert and Louise Bossardt and was fully funded in 2016 upon Louise's passing. The sole purpose of the trust is to provide financial support to various Vermont charitable organizations as listed herein on Schedule A.

The Robert and Louise Bossardt trust itself has no program services. The primary exempt purpose of this trust is to provide financial support for several 501(c)(3) organizations (listed herein on Schedule A). The named organizations are beneficiaries of the annual earnings generated by the trust's investments.
